They are simple linear equations with one unknown, lets tackle them, one step at the time solving for the unknown:
4x - 2(x - 5) = x + 13
4x - 2x + 10 = x + 13
2x + 10 = x + 13
2x - x = 13 - 10
x = 3
that is the solution.

3(6 - x) - 4 = 5x + 2(7x + 3)
18 - 3x - 4 = 5x + 14x + 6
14 - 3x = 19x + 6
14 -  6 = 19x + 3x
8 = 22x
x = 8/22 = 4/11

Find the mean of x,2x,3x,4x,5x​
Tcecarenko [31]

Answer:

\displaystyle 3x

Step-by-step explanation:

Mean is equal to the sum of terms divided by the number of terms.

\displaystyle \frac{x+2x+3x+4x+5x}{5}

\displaystyle \frac{15x}{5}

\displaystyle 3x
